Sebastián Báez advances steadily at home. The Argentine won the duel against his compatriot Camilo Ugo Carabelli in the quarterfinals of the ATP 250 Buenos Aires with a score of 7-6 (5), 6-1 in 2 hours of play. The first set was a rollercoaster with Báez leading 4-1 and then trailing 4-5, fighting to not lose the set. After more than 1 hour of battling, Báez clinched the tie-break and dominated Carabelli in the second set. He will face Darderi for a spot in the final.

Results of the day:

  • F. Cerúndolo d. Kopriva: 6-4, 6-3
  • Etcheverry d. Tabilo: 1-6, 6-3, 6-4
  • Darderi d. Martínez 7-5, 6-1
